A little throwback Thursday and about me in one! I thought I’d share a little bit about myself for those who don’t know me! I started singing and playing guitar when I was 7 years old, and started saxophone shortly after that. I’ve always had a passion for music and making people happy, and music therapy was the perfect combination of both of those. I went to Nazareth University for music therapy and saxophone performance, and completed my clinical internship in hospice care in Vero Beach, Florida. Since coming back home, I spent a year working in elementary and preschool special education, and became certified in Neurologic Music Therapy before starting Finger Lakes Music Therapy! What an amazing evening last night! This client and I have spent a lot of time in recent months working on increasing his confidence, enhancing his memory through music-based reminiscence, and reconnecting with his love and passion for music. Early on, he let me know that his goal would eventually be to perform some of his favorite songs again, and last night we made that happen! This is a fantastic example of how music therapy can be instrumental (literally) in improving overall quality of life and helping to reach your goals. I could not be more proud of him; it’s been a privilege to witness his growth and be apart of his journey. Wondering what music therapy could look like at your facility or home? We use YOUR familiar and preferred music to address non-musical goals and enhance overall quality of life. That could include singing, dancing, discussion and reminiscence, exercise, instrument playing, songwriting, or group improvisation! We love bringing people together in a motivating, engaging, and enjoyable setting to share music, joy, and growth.
